bug#60275: 28.1; chinese-cns11643-15 mapping is wrong


From: Eli Zaretskii
Subject: bug#60275: 28.1; chinese-cns11643-15 mapping is wrong
Date: Fri, 23 Dec 2022 16:57:50 +0200

> From: awrhygty@outlook.com
> Date: Fri, 23 Dec 2022 23:19:33 +0900
> 
> 
> Typing 'M-x list-charset-chars RET chinese-cns11643-15 RET',
> a wrong character set is listed.
> It contains hangul characters, and looks like korean-ksc5601 charset.

Why do you think this is an error?  CNS11643 has 16 planes and can
contain up to 141376 characters.  What is your reference for judging
which characters belong and don't belong to this character set?  Emacs
uses the glibc mapping.
